The ECU pinout is the master interface map connecting the internal circuit board to the external engine harness. A full pinout schematic groups pins into logical categories to simplify diagnostics and wiring.

Use voltage dividers and operational amplifiers (Op-Amps) to scale 0–5V or 0–12V sensor signals.

Input Signal Pins: Connect to sensors monitoring engine status, such as: Manifold Absolute Pressure (MAP) Engine Coolant Temperature (ECT) Crankshaft and Camshaft positions. Output Control Pins: Drive actuators that execute the ECU's commands: Fuel Injectors: Control timing and fuel volume. Ignition Coils: Manage spark timing for combustion. Communication Pins:
